SUMMARY: The SCT Nurse transports patients to various appointments, hospitals, schools, and facilities. He/she is responsible for the safety and well-being of clients during transportation to their destination. The SCT Nurse will comply with all state, local, and company policies and procedures applicable to his or her scope of practice.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ES include the following:
- Be familiar with company policies/standards and always drive in a safe and responsible manner.
- Project a professional image and attitude when interacting with clients, the public and fellow employees.
- Perform SCT related procedures under Department of Health regulations.
- Inspect and report any vehicle damage or malfunction.
- Ensure that all ALS equipment is operating properly and the assigned medical bag is fully stocked with no expired medications present.
- Perform resuscitation, as necessary. Immediately advise dispatch of any medical or nonmedical emergencies or incidents involving patients, and other passengers.
- Be responsible for assigned equipment. Must inspect all equipment and report any malfunctions.
- Perform systematic examination and interview of patient.
- Obtain patient history and necessary medical records for patient transfer.
- Initiate and/or continue therapeutic modalities within a nurse's scope of practice as ordered by a physician through direct or indirect communication.
- Utilize all equipment and medications necessary on the SCTU, including intra-aortic balloon pumping.
- Manage patient's airway, utilize IV pumps, and ventilators and monitoring devices, as necessary for patient care.
- Accompany the patient and maintain care during transport to the hospital.
- Provide verbal report to the receiving health care personnel.
- Complete all necessary authorizations and the SCTU patient care report.
- Report all field incidents, accidents, problems, and non-routine situations that have arisen to dispatchers, supervisors, or managers on daily basis.
- Ensure that minors are left with approved guardians.
- Perform patient lifting and transferring of necessary equipment as transport requires.
- Practice safety at all times when handling patients and ambulance equipment.
- Move patients in a safe manner particularly when moving up and down stairs.
- Wear seat belt at all times when operating company vehicles and require clients to do the same.
- Ensure that restraints are properly secured to the stretcher, and that the stretcher is properly secured to the vehicle.
- Be familiar with safe lifting and moving techniques and be physically/mentally fit for performance of job duties.
- Be familiar with proper use of all vehicle safety equipment (i.e. balloon pumps, IVs, cardiac monitors, fire extinguisher. etc.).
- Be familiar with all company forms related to SCT, and their purposes. Fill them out properly, and acquire corresponding signatures.
- Adhere to SCT-nurse dress code and personal appearance policies.
- Have a working knowledge of the company communication systems and communication policies and procedures.
- Be familiar with and comply with rules at major receiving client/facility locations.
- Assume responsibility for cleanliness of vehicle on a daily basis. Perform pre-trip and post-trip inspection.
- Make sure that all utilized equipment is replaced at the end of shift, including the replacement of oxygen tanks.
- Remain in close contact with dispatch, updating them on vehicle location and patient information.
- Maintain order on the vehicle.
- Perform other related duties as required.

EDUCATION and/or EXPERIENCE: Valid NJ RN License and one year of critical care experience.
Position requires the following certifications: HCP CPR, ACLS and PALS.
LANGUAGE SKILLS: Ability to read and comprehend simple instructions, short correspondence, and memos. Ability to write simple correspondence. Ability to effectively present information in one-on-one and small group situations to clients, facility representatives, and other employees of organization.
MATHEMATICAL SKILLS: Ability to add, subtract, multiply, and divide in all units of measure, using whole numbers, common fractions, and decimals.
REASONING ABILITY: Ability to apply common sense understanding to carry out instructions furnished in written, oral, or diagram form. Ability to deal with problems involving several concrete variables in standardized situations. Ability to read maps and navigate directions.
CERTIFICATES, LICENSES, REGISTRATIONS: Valid NJ RN License. Position requires the following certifications: HCP CPR, ACLS and PALS. Valid NJ Driver License in good standing, EMT (Emergency Medical Technician) within 6 months of hire. Will need to complete Defensive Driving Course.
IMMUNIZATIONS, VACCINATIONS: PPD - 2 Step, other vaccinations required by Facility
